GTA 2 on PPSSPP: The Ultimate Guide to Playing the Classic Top-Down Crime Spree Before the 3D worlds of Liberty City, Vice City, and San Andreas, there was the chaotic, top-down, and gloriously gritty Grand Theft Auto 2 . Released in 1999 for PC and PlayStation, and later ported to the Game Boy Color (in a drastically different form), this game is a beloved piece of gaming history. But can you play the real, original GTA 2 on the go using the popular PPSSPP emulator? The answer is nuanced. Here is everything you need to know. The Short Answer: Yes, But Not Directly PPSSPP is an emulator for the PSP (PlayStation Portable) . Sony never released an official PSP port of the PC/PS1 version of Grand Theft Auto 2 . However, you have two excellent options to get that GTA 2 experience on PPSSPP:

Play the PS1 Version via PPSSPP's POPS emulation. (Best for authenticity) Play Grand Theft Auto: Chinatown Wars . ( The spiritual successor.

Method 1: Emulating the PS1 Version (The Authentic Experience) PPSSPP has a hidden superpower: it can run PS1 games using a built-in emulator called POPS (originally from the PSP’s own firmware). This means you can take the original PlayStation 1 disc image of GTA 2 and convert it to run on PPSSPP. How to set it up:

Get the Game: You need a legal rip of your GTA 2 PS1 disc in .bin/.cue or .iso format. Convert the file: Use a program like PSX2PSP to convert the PS1 game into an EBOOT.PBP file (the PSP executable format). Place the file: Copy the resulting folder (e.g., SLUS_XXXXX_GTA2 ) into the PSP/GAME/ directory on your device’s storage. Run PPSSPP: Navigate to your game list. The GTA 2 icon should appear. Performance & Controls on PPSSPP

Performance: The PS1 version runs flawlessly on almost any device capable of running PPSSPP. You can upscale the resolution to 1080p or 4K, apply texture filtering, and enjoy a much cleaner image than the original hardware. Controls: This is the tricky part. GTA 2 on PS1 used all four shoulder buttons (L1, L2, R1, R2) for weapon switching and aiming. The PSP (and thus PPSSPP’s default layout) only has L and R.

Method 2: Grand Theft Auto: Chinatown Wars – The Spiritual Heir If the PS1 conversion process sounds too technical, do not despair. The PSP has its own masterpiece of top-down GTA gameplay: Grand Theft Auto: Chinatown Wars . Originally a DS game, the PSP version of Chinatown Wars is often considered a spiritual successor to GTA 1 & 2 because:

Top-Down Perspective: It returns to the classic overhead view. Arcade Gameplay: Focus on fast missions, vehicle mayhem, and brutal shootouts. Gritty, Cartoon Violence: While stylized, it captures the cynical, dark-humor tone of GTA 2 .
